Deuteronomy 28:1
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And it shall come to passe, if thou shalt hearken diligently vnto the voyce of the Lord thy God, to obserue and to doe all his Commandements which I command thee this day; that the Lord thy God will set thee on high aboue all nations of the earth.
Deuteronomy 28:2
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And all these blessings shall come on thee, and ouertake thee, if thou shalt hearken vnto the voice of the Lord thy God.
Deuteronomy 28:3
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
Blessed shalt thou bee in the citie, and blessed shalt thou be in the field.
Deuteronomy 28:4
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
Blessed shall be the fruit of thy body, and the fruit of thy ground, and the fruit of thy cattell, the increase of thy kine, and the flocks of thy sheepe.
Deuteronomy 28:5
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
Blessed shall be thy basket and thy store.
Deuteronomy 28:6
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
Blessed shalt thou bee when thou commest in, and blessed shalt thou bee when thou goest out.
Deuteronomy 28:7
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
The Lord shall cause thine enemies that rise vp against thee, to bee smitten before thy face: they shall come out against thee one way, and flee before thee seuen wayes.
Deuteronomy 28:8
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
The Lord shall command the blessing vpon thee in thy store-houses, and in all that thou settest thine hand vnto, and he shall blesse thee in the land which the Lord thy God giueth thee.
Deuteronomy 28:9
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
The Lord shall establish thee an holy people vnto himselfe, as hee hath sworne vnto thee, if thou shalt keepe the Commaundements of the Lord thy God, and walke in his wayes.
Deuteronomy 28:10
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And all people of the earth shall see, that thou art called by the Name of the Lord, and they shall bee afraid of thee.
Deuteronomy 28:11
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And the Lord shal make thee plenteous in goods, in the fruit of thy body, and in the fruit of thy cattell, and in the fruit of thy ground, in the land which the Lord sware vnto thy fathers to giue thee.
Deuteronomy 28:12
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
The Lord shal open vnto thee his good treasure, the heauen to giue the raine vnto thy land in his season, and to blesse all the worke of thine hand: and thou shalt lend vnto many nations, and thou shalt not borrow.
Deuteronomy 28:13
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And the Lord shall make thee the head, and not the taile, and thou shalt be aboue onely, and thou shalt not be beneath: if that thou hearken vnto the Commandements of the Lord thy God, which I command thee this day, to obserue, and to doe them:
Deuteronomy 28:14
[ Read Chapter | View Context | Multi-Translations | Study Tools ]
And thou shalt not go aside from any of the wordes which I command thee this day, to the right hand, or to the left, to goe after other gods, to serue them.
